Featuring stunning valley views and private access to Abbey Glow Worm Caves, Little Earth Lodge is located next to Abbey Caves Reserve. Free WiFi and free parking are available.

WiFi is available in all areas and is free of charge.
Free private parking is possible on site (reservation is not needed).
Pets are not allowed.
Children cannot be accommodated at the hotel. There is no capacity for extra beds in the room.
In times of uncertainty and your peace of mind, we recommend you select a flexible rate with free cancellation. If your plans change, you can always cancel free of charge until the cancellation expires.
Please inform Little Earth Lodge in advance of your expected arrival time. You can use the Special Requests box when booking, or contact the property directly with the contact details provided in your confirmation.
In the event of an early departure, the property will charge you the full amount for your stay.
This property will not accommodate hen, stag or similar parties.
You are advised to bring your own vehicle as this property is not serviced by public transport.
